Cuonzo Martin knows Rick Ray. Tennessee’s head coach worked as an assistant under Matt Painter at Purdue with Mississippi State’s new head coach. And he likes MSU’s decision to hire his old colleague:
“So many times we make a hire based off of, well, ‘Is he going to be great at the press conference? Is he going to be great with the media?’ He’ll be a guy that will be in Starkville for the duration and he will develop players and also help them get degrees and have successful careers. I applaud the fact that Mississippi State made the move and hired the guy. That’s impressive because they went against the grain.”
The press conference comment is an interesting one because Martin isn’t known for being Mr. Personality at public functions himself. But the first-year Tennessee coach led a team picked to finish 11th in the SEC to a surprising second-place regular-season finish in the league.
If Ray can duplicate his friends surprisingly quick turnaround, no one will worry about his personality. (Though as we told you earlier today, he had enough personality to win over many MSU fans yesterday at his opening presser.)
